It's the void between the outside of the wing, the door pillar and the
face of the steel box section.
The open side of this is covered with a trapezoid shaped flat bit of
fibreglass bonded in.
Then the inside is covered with rubber compound but quite often it
doesn't totally seal, especially in the corner where the horizontal
section of the steel tube goes under the door sill and the water then
runs round the tube and comes out in the car.
